"Mike Smith has an article for the Associated Press discussing the Democratic control of the Indiana House. Because of his decisive vote in the Daylight Saving Time vote after having promised his constituents he would “never” vote for it, I am most pleased that Troy Woodruff lost to Kreg Battles. I am less pleased about the loss of Steve Heim, the other incumbent who appears to be a DST casualty. Rep. Heim’s critical pro-DST vote was one of those where he could have kept the DST bill dead but instead voted in favor of a motion to reconsider. On all the substantive votes, he voted against it. But he enabled Speaker Bosma to take unusual procedural steps that allowed passage even though the vote initially went against DST."
